Freshman Financial Aid at Xtylo Beauty College

Colleges use loans, grants, scholarships and work-study to minimize what students actually pay out of pocket. Keep in mind that certain forms of assistance are more beneficial than others, and aid amounts differ from student to student.

At Xtylo Beauty College, 100% of first-time, full-time freshmen received some form of financial aid approximately 22 new students).

Type of Aid% of Freshmen ReceivingAverage Amount
Grant or scholarship aid (all sources)55%$7,812
Institutional grants & scholarships0%
Federal Pell grants55%$7,395
State/local grants0%
Federal student loans5%$830

Grant Aid for Undergraduates at Xtylo Beauty College

Unlike loans, grants and scholarships are gift aid that does not need to be paid back, making them the most desirable form of assistance. At this school, around 50% of undergraduates were awarded grant or scholarship aid averaging $6,613 (across approximately 33 undergraduates).

Award% of Undergrads ReceivingAverage Amount
Grant or scholarship aid (all sources)50%$6,613
Federal Pell grants50%$6,341
Federal student loans8%$2,002

Title-IV recipients living on campus saw average grant aid of $7,812.

Net Price at Xtylo Beauty College

Net price is the average annual cost after grants and scholarships are subtracted from the published cost of attendance — the figure closest to what a typical aid-receiving student actually pays.

CohortAverage Net Price
On-campus title-IV students$28,130
Off-campus title-IV students$30,274

Student Loans at Xtylo Beauty College

The Stafford program is the federal direct-loan vehicle most undergraduates use. These figures summarize annual Stafford program activity at Xtylo Beauty College:

MetricValue
Stafford loan recipients38
Total Stafford loan amount$140,737
